컴퓨터/엑셀 함수

28. 엑셀 CLEAN 함수 사용법 - 인쇄 불가 문자 제거 | 실전 예시 포함

새콤달코미 2026. 5. 9. 08:00
반응형

엑셀 CLEAN 함수는 인쇄 불가 문자 제거 기능을 하는 함수입니다. 눈에 보이지 않는 제어 문자(줄바꿈, 탭 등)를 제거하는 청소기 이 글에서는 CLEAN 함수의 기본 문법부터 실전 예시 3가지, 오류 해결법까지 총정리합니다.

  1. CLEAN 함수란?
  2. 기본 문법 (Syntax)
  3. 실전 예시 3가지
  4. 주의사항 및 오류 해결
  5. 고급 활용 (함수 조합)
  6. 마무리 정리

CLEAN 함수란?

CLEAN 함수는 인쇄 불가 문자 제거 기능을 합니다. 눈에 보이지 않는 제어 문자(줄바꿈, 탭 등)를 제거하는 청소기

기본 문법 (Syntax)

=CLEAN(텍스트)
인수 설명 필수 여부
텍스트 정리할 텍스트 필수

실전 예시 3가지

예시 1: 인사팀: 외부 데이터 정리

웹에서 복사한 데이터의 숨은 문자 제거

A B
원본 정리후
김철수 =CLEAN(A2)
이영희 =CLEAN(A2)
박민준 =CLEAN(A2)
=CLEAN(A2)
A B
원본 정리후
김철수 김철수
이영희 이영희
박민준 박민준

줄바꿈, 탭 등 인쇄 불가 문자를 제거합니다.

예시 2: 영업팀: 시스템 데이터 정리

ERP에서 내려받은 데이터의 제어 문자 제거

A B
코드 정리후
PRD-001 =CLEAN(A2)
PRD-002 =CLEAN(A2)
PRD-003 =CLEAN(A2)
=CLEAN(A2)
A B
코드 정리후
PRD-001 PRD-001
PRD-002 PRD-002
PRD-003 PRD-003

ASCII 0~31번 제어 문자를 모두 제거합니다.

예시 3: 총무팀: CLEAN + TRIM 조합

공백과 제어 문자를 동시에 제거

A B
원본 정리후
테스트 =TRIM(CLEAN(A2))
확인 =TRIM(CLEAN(A2))
데이터 =TRIM(CLEAN(A2))
=TRIM(CLEAN(A2))
A B
원본 정리후
테스트 테스트
확인 확인
데이터 데이터

CLEAN으로 제어문자 제거 후 TRIM으로 공백 제거합니다.

주의사항 및 오류 해결

오류 원인 해결법
일부 문자 미제거 유니코드 특수문자는 제거 안 됨 SUBSTITUTE로 특정 문자를 추가 제거하세요

고급 활용 (함수 조합)

CLEAN + TRIM

=TRIM(CLEAN(A2))

데이터 정리의 기본 콤보

CLEAN + SUBSTITUTE

=SUBSTITUTE(CLEAN(A2),CHAR(160),"")

줄바꿈 없는 공백(NBSP)까지 제거

마무리 정리

✔️ CLEAN은 인쇄 불가 문자(제어 문자)를 제거합니다

✔️ 외부 시스템에서 가져온 데이터 정리에 필수입니다

✔️ TRIM과 함께 사용하면 완벽한 데이터 정리가 됩니다

다음 포스팅: 29. 엑셀 EXACT 함수 사용법 - 두 텍스트가 완전히 같은지 비교

728x90
반응형